What the electrical installation condition report (commercial) actually covers
Fixed wire testing is the commercial name for periodic inspection and testing of the installation — everything hard-wired, as opposed to the plug-in equipment covered by appliance testing. It produces the same EICR document, scaled to a commercial distribution system.
In every case: the Electricity at Work Regulations 1989 require electrical systems to be maintained so as to prevent danger. Periodic inspection and testing is the standard method of demonstrating that duty has been met.

Treforest HMO landlords need 5-yearly EICRs plus interlinked smoke and heat alarms compliant with Welsh Government regs.
